Le Rouge et le Noir, French for The Red and the Black is a historical psychological novel. It is a fictional depiction of French society in the 1820's, two decades after the French Revolution and its ensuing Terror. The Confessions of St. Augustine describes the author's spiritual journey to Christianity
The work outlines Augustine's sinful youth and his conversion to Christianity. It is widely seen as the first Western autobiography ever written, and was an influential model for Christian writers throughout the following 1,000 years, through the Middle Ages.
